Jeep UK has partnered with the mobility charity, Wings for Life, for its global race, Wings for Life World Run, in Cambridge on 8th May.

The 4x4 brand will provide the all-important Catcher Car which will set off 30 minutes after participants and drive at 15km/h. A competitor's run is over when the car passes by them, and the race continues until the last runner is caught. The last competitor to be caught over the 100 km course is crowned global winner.

Big wave surfer, Andrew Cotton, and Olympic snowboarder, Aimee Fuller, both Jeep ambassadors, will be taking part alongside competitors.

Wings for Life World Run began in 2014 and takes place in 34 locations worldwide. All 34 races will start at the same time across the globe – 12:00 BST – with Cambridge hosting the UK. One hundred percent of the Wings for Life World Run entry fees and fundraising from this global running event will help work towards Wings for Life's ultimate goal.
